Immerse yourself in the captivating world of Henryk Górecki's piano compositions with "Górecki's World of the Piano," a meticulously crafted album performed by Jarred Dunn. Released on May 2, 2025, under Les Disques ATMA Inc., this collection showcases the minimalist and classical genius of Górecki, spanning a diverse range of his works from early preludes to intricate dodecaphonic pieces.
The album features 34 tracks, including notable pieces such as the "Piano Sonata No. 1, Op. 6," "Five Pieces for Two Pianos, Op. 13," and "From a Bird’s Nest, Op. 9a." Each composition is a testament to Górecki's profound impact on modern classical music, blending technical complexity with emotional depth. The album's duration of 1 hour and 13 minutes offers a comprehensive journey through Górecki's evocative and avant-garde piano works, highlighting his unique voice as a composer.
